3. Safety Vulnerabilities
The intersection of safety vulnerabilities and Android 5.1 Bundle Package recordsdata represents a essential concern, significantly for customers who depend on older units. Given its age, Android 5.1 is inherently prone to recognized safety exploits which have been addressed in later Android variations. The usage of utility packages designed for this older working system can due to this fact expose units to a variety of threats.
-
Outdated Safety Patches
Android 5.1 not receives common safety patches from Google. Because of this newly found vulnerabilities are unlikely to be addressed by official updates. Utility packages designed for Android 5.1, due to this fact, inherit this lack of safety, leaving units weak to exploits focusing on recognized weaknesses. As an illustration, vulnerabilities within the working system’s media framework or internet browser elements could also be leveraged to execute arbitrary code or steal delicate information.
-
Malicious Utility Modification
Android Bundle Package recordsdata sourced from unofficial or untrusted sources could also be modified to incorporate malicious code. This code may very well be designed to steal consumer information, set up malware, or grant unauthorized entry to machine sources. Customers putting in Android 5.1 utility packages from unknown sources run the danger of unwittingly putting in compromised functions that may compromise their machine’s safety. An instance could be a banking app that’s used to steal bank card data.
-
API Exploitation
Older Android variations like 5.1 could have vulnerabilities inside their Utility Programming Interfaces (APIs). Malicious apps designed for this model of Android can exploit these vulnerabilities in an effort to acquire elevated permissions. An instance could be permitting the app to have the ability to get SMS messages in an effort to get two-factor authentication codes.
-
Lack of Trendy Safety Options
Android 5.1 lacks lots of the fashionable security measures present in newer Android variations. This contains improved permission administration, enhanced sandboxing, and extra strong encryption. Because of this, Android 5.1 units are inherently much less safe and extra weak to assault. This might result in account data being stolen or ransomware being put in.

4. File supply verification
The method of file supply verification is paramount when coping with Android 5.1 Bundle Package recordsdata. Given the safety dangers related to older working programs and the potential for malicious modifications, verifying the origin and integrity of those recordsdata is essential for making certain machine safety and information safety.
-
Respected App Shops
Official or well-known app shops present a level of file supply verification. These platforms sometimes implement safety measures to scan utility packages for malware earlier than distribution. Nevertheless, even respected shops are usually not completely proof against internet hosting malicious functions, and their safety checks is probably not tailor-made to the particular vulnerabilities related to Android 5.1. For instance, the Google Play Retailer beforehand hosted a lot of apps that distributed malware earlier than they had been taken down. That is nonetheless safer than unofficial app shops, because the official app shops will take motion if an app is discovered to be contaminated.
-
Checksum Verification
Checksums (e.g., MD5, SHA-256) are distinctive identifiers calculated from the contents of a file. Evaluating the checksum of a downloaded Android 5.1 Bundle Package file towards a checksum offered by a trusted supply can affirm that the file has not been altered or corrupted throughout transmission. If the checksums match, it signifies that the file is identical one which was uploaded by the trusted supply. Nevertheless, if they don’t match, then it means the file was modified and may very well be corrupted or contaminated. This course of requires acquiring the unique checksum from the applying developer or a good repository.
-
Developer Certificates
Android functions are signed with developer certificates. These certificates act as digital signatures, verifying the identification of the applying developer and confirming that the applying has not been tampered with because it was signed. Analyzing the developer certificates related to an Android 5.1 Bundle Package file can present insights into the legitimacy of the applying. If the certificates is invalid or doesn’t match the anticipated developer, it raises a pink flag. A sound developer certificates would not robotically imply the app is secure however provides a layer of belief.
-

5. Set up procedures
Set up procedures for Android 5.1 Bundle Package recordsdata represent a essential section in deploying functions on units operating this working system model. Given the age of Android 5.1 and the potential safety vulnerabilities related to it, adherence to correct set up protocols is paramount to mitigating dangers and making certain performance.
-
Enabling Unknown Sources
A prerequisite for putting in Android 5.1 Bundle Package recordsdata from sources exterior the Google Play Retailer includes enabling the “Unknown Sources” choice throughout the machine’s safety settings. This setting permits the set up of functions from sources aside from the official app retailer. Nevertheless, enabling this setting additionally will increase the danger of putting in malicious functions. Consequently, customers should train warning and solely allow this setting briefly when putting in a trusted utility package deal. As an illustration, a consumer trying to put in a productiveness utility obtained immediately from the developer’s web site would wish to allow “Unknown Sources.”
-
File Supervisor Utilization
Set up sometimes includes utilizing a file supervisor utility to find the downloaded Android 5.1 Bundle Package file and provoke the set up course of. The file supervisor supplies a consumer interface for navigating the machine’s file system and executing the applying package deal. Choosing the applying package deal file triggers a sequence of prompts, requesting permissions and confirming the set up. The consumer should be sure that the file supervisor itself is reliable to keep away from inadvertently executing malicious code. Examples embrace ES File Explorer and Strong Explorer.
-
Permission Evaluation and Granting
Through the set up course of, the Android working system presents an inventory of permissions requested by the applying. These permissions grant the applying entry to varied machine sources, such because the digicam, microphone, contacts, and site information. Customers should rigorously evaluation these permissions and solely grant entry to people who are obligatory for the applying’s performance. Granting extreme permissions can compromise consumer privateness and safety. For instance, a easy calculator utility mustn’t require entry to contacts or location information. If it does, customers ought to rigorously think about whether or not to put in the applying.
-
Put up-Set up Verification
After set up, it’s prudent to confirm the applying’s performance and habits. This contains checking that the applying launches appropriately, performs its meant features as anticipated, and doesn’t exhibit any suspicious exercise. Monitoring community visitors, CPU utilization, and battery consumption can assist determine probably malicious functions. If an utility behaves erratically or consumes extreme sources, it must be uninstalled instantly.
